As I explained on the LFCM earlier...
QUOTE
Our hosts, iForumer, accidently allowed the domain name that this site is located (iforumer.com) to expire. Therefore a 'placeholder' page was all that visitors would have seen between around 4am (I believe) and noon today.
Further delay would have been experienced by some users as the Domain Name System used to 'propagate' across the net can have delays in different locales as the internet updated itself. For example Eddie was able to get onto the LFCM around noon whilst I had to wait until around 2.30pm before I saw something different from the placeholder page. It can take up to 48 hours to update in severe cases, so there may be some users who still can't see this site, but it will come back to them.
Everything is ok for most users now.